About The Position

Performs an age-specific plan of care for a designated group of patients using the nursing process of assessment, diagnosis, outcome identification, planning, implementation, and evaluation of patient care. Collaborates with physicians and other health team members in coordinating and implementing procedures and treatments. Uses leadership skills and clinical judgment in coordinating patient care and directing/delegating activities of the patient care unit team.

Requirements

  • Graduate from an accredited School of Nursing.
  • Associate’s Degree in Nursing, required.
  • Minimum 1-2 years of professional nursing experience in the related specialty.
  • Current license to practice as a Registered Professional Nurse in New York State and/or Connecticut, required.
  • BLS required, plus specialized certifications as needed.

Nice To Haves

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ing, pre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Assesses the patient’s physiologic health status, including conducting patient interviews, explaining policies and procedures, reviewing charts, assessing gastrointestinal, cardiovascular, respiratory, renal, and neurological health status, determining mobility, sensory deficits, prostheses use, and skin condition, assessing level of pain and pain management, and communicating/documenting patient’s physiologic health status and plan of care.
  • Assesses patient’s psychosocial health status, including eliciting perception of medical/nursing care, determining coping mechanisms, knowledge level, and ability to comprehend, identifying cultural/ethnic requirements, and communicating and documenting psychological status and care plan.
  • Identifies patient outcome by developing criteria for measurement, identifying actual/potential patient problems, identifying patient’s need for teaching, and developing patient outcome statements and individualized patient goals.
  • Formulates the plan of care and establishes priorities necessary to achieve expected outcomes by identifying care activities, coordinating the cost-effective use of supplies, equipment, and medication, and documenting the plan of care and collaborating with physicians and other health team members.
  • Implements the plan of care by maintaining vigilance over patient safety, exercising professional skills, reassessing patients, administering prescribed treatments, using necessary equipment, providing emotional support, applying scientific principles, making accurate observations, keeping accurate documentation, acting effectively during emergencies, providing a calm atmosphere, communicating effectively with family/caretakers, participating in discharge planning, and providing discharge instructions.
  • Evaluates care provided for patient outcome by measuring effectiveness of care, performing variance analysis, designing/implementing/evaluating systems to improve care, keeping accurate documentation, and using appropriate documentation methods.
  • Collaborates with other care team members in planning and carrying out treatment regimens, providing direction to other members of the care team, accurately interpreting and implementing treatment regimens, assisting physicians, keeping the Patient Care Manager/designee and/or physician abreast of changes, and using clinical judgment in delegating assignments.
  • Performs grade I-IV Decubitus Care, including preventive skin care measures, applying simple dressings, applying warm & cold compresses, performing irrigations, and performing other necessary skin care procedures.
  • Administers medications correctly and safely by correctly identifying medication, action, dosage, side effects, and implications, meeting medication administration examination standards, demonstrating preparation of local solutions and I.V. drips, administering and documenting medication correctly, administering IVP medication, and educating patients and significant others related to drug and food interactions.
  • Participates in patient and family education by providing explanations of conditions, communicating assessment data, recognizing and utilizing teaching opportunities and resources, providing early discharge planning and appropriate referrals, and evaluating the effectiveness of teaching.
  • Performs related duties, as required.
